For the 2024-25 school year, there are 3 public preschools serving 1,577 students in Washington School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 7/10, which is in the top 50% of public pre schools in Florida.
Public Preschools in Washington School District have an average math proficiency score of 58% (versus the Florida public pre school average of 57%), and reading proficiency score of 57% (versus the 54%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 25% of the student body (majority Black), which is less than the Florida public preschool average of 64% (majority Hispanic).

Washington School District, which is ranked within the top 50% of all 73 school districts in Florida (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 88% has increased from 78% over five school years.

The revenue/student of $12,778 is higher than the state median of $11,974. The school district revenue/student has grown by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$12,737 is higher than the state median of $11,627.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
